Analyst upgrades:
- Baird upgraded Nike (NYSE: NKE) to Outperform from Neutral on expectations the company will benefit from the drop in the U.S. dollar and continued solid trends in athletic footwear. The firm raised its target on shares to $69 from $61.
- Deutsche Bank upgraded Temple-Inland (NYSE: TIN) to Buy from Hold as it believes the company is well positioned for cyclical turnaround in the Paper/Building Products space. The firm raised its target on shares to $19 from $11.
- Goldman upgraded Diageo (NYSE: DEO) to Buy from Neutral to reflect the current valuation and the company's exposure to emerging markets.
- Deutsche Bank (NYSE: DB) was upgraded to Hold from Sell at ING Group.
- Banco Santander (NYSE: STD) was lifted to Buy from Hold at Deutsche Bank.
- Jackson Hewitt (NYSE: JTX) was upgraded at Oppenheimer to Outperform from Perform.
Analyst downgrades:
- Oppenheimer downgraded Chipotle (NYSE: CMG) to Underperform from Perform as it believes commodity pressure and rising unemployment will pressure the company's top-line growth and operating margins. The firm believes Chipotle's valuation is not supported by its near-term outlook.
- Jefferies downgraded Bio-Reference Labs (NASDAQ: BRLI) to Hold from Buy as it sees limited near-term upside given healthcare reform concerns. Despite downgrading, the firm raised its target on shares to $32.50 from $30.
- Banc of America/Merrill downgraded DuPont (NYSE: DD) to Underperform from Neutral on valuation as it finds the stock expensive given the lack of earnings growth next year.
- Nestle (NYSE: NSRGY) was cut to Neutral from Conviction Buy at Goldman.
- Thomas Weisel (NASDAQ: TWPG) was lowered to Market Perform from Outperform at Keefe Bruyette.
- UAL Corp (NYSE: UAUA) Was downgraded at JP Morgan to Underweight from Neutral.
Analyst initiations:
- Jefferies believes Synaptics' (NASDAQ: SYNA) opportunity in the capacitive touch screen handset market is in the early stages. Shares were initiated with a Buy rating and $44 target.
- Deutsche Bank started Dendreon (NASDAQ: DNDN) with a Buy rating. The firm believes Dendreon's Provenge will be approved in early 2010 and that peak sales could be $1.8B in the U.S. alone. The firm sees at least 35% upside potential upon FDA approval and set a target of $36 on the stock.
- Kaufman Bros. believes Ener1 (NASDAQ: HEV) is well positioned to capitalize on the growth of electric vehicles. The firm initiated shares with a Buy rating and $9 target.
- United Natural Foods (NASDAQ: UNFI) was initiated at Barclays with an Equal Weight rating.
- Ericsson (NASDAQ: ERIC) was assumed with a Neutral rating and $10 target at Baird.
- RBC Capital initiated Geniune Parts (NYSE: GPC) with a Sector Perform rating and $38 target.
